What is a community manager?

Community managers are professionals responsible for building, growing, and managing online or offline communities for a brand, organization, or public figure. They engage with community members, moderate discussions, address concerns, and help foster a positive environment. Their role often includes creating content, organizing events, and acting as a liaison between the organization and its audience. The goal of a community manager is to strengthen relationships, encourage participation, and ensure the community thrives.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a community manager,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Community Manager, you need strong communication skills, social media expertise, and a background in marketing or public relations, often supported by a relevant degree or equivalent experience. Familiarity with community management platforms, analytics tools, and customer relationship management (CRM) systems is typically required. Outstanding interpersonal skills, empathy, and conflict resolution abilities help foster positive engagement and address community concerns. These skills are vital to building active, loyal communities that support organizational goals and brand reputation.

What are some common challenges faced by community managers and how can they be addressed?

Community managers often face challenges such as maintaining engagement, managing conflicts between members, and balancing the needs of different stakeholders. To address these, it's important to set clear community guidelines, foster open communication, and actively listen to feedback. Utilizing moderation tools and analytics can help identify trends and prevent issues before they escalate. Regular check-ins with team members and continuous learning about community management best practices also support successful community growth.

Who We Are:
At Block by Block, we employ Ambassadors to make public spaces better by making them friendlier, safer, and cleaner for the communities we serve.
What You'll Be Doing:
  • Traverse the designated zone on foot, bicycle, or vehicle to provide a high level of visibility and to carry out a variety of tasks to improve the overall appearance and safety of the area.
  • Engage pedestrians and visitors with a friendly greeting/smile to provide directions and city info.
  • Use a bag and picker to remove litter: fast food bags, cups, soda cans, cigarette butts, etc. Remove graffiti and posters from light posts, trash cans, etc. Clean outdoor surfaces.
  • Pulls weeds from the base of trees, in cracks in the sidewalks/lots, etc.
  • Operates a pressure washer to clean sidewalks, streets, and other areas.
  • Operate a kaboda or litter vacuum to sweep up litter, debris, leaves, etc.
  • Firmly and courteously request compliance from persons committing low-level crimes, such as panhandling, loitering, disruptive behavior, etc.
  • Identifies unhoused individuals in need, establishes relationships, and introduces them to agencies to help meet their needs. Establishes mutual respect to reduce the public nuisance perception of homelessness.
